Brush fire extinguished near possible explosives site

A potentially catastrophic event was avoided Friday afternoon after thick black smoke from a brush fire was reported in northern Door County.  According to the Gibraltar Fire & Rescue, they were dispatched a little after 2 p.m. to an area near County Highway A and Peninsula Players Road.  A uncontrolled brush fire on Juddville Road, near where a drilling and blasting company’s building where explosives are occasionally stored. 

After a MABAS call was issued, Gibraltar Police Chief Roesch was able to deploy a drone to assess the scene for firefighters and determine a safe course of action.  Once the area was deemed safe, fire crews extinguished the fire quickly and no injuries were reported.  The incident remains under investigation and the Gibraltar Fire & Rescue expressed appreciation to the multiple agencies in the county that responded.
